Before announcing the Quenby release to customers, support must confirm the new database pooler defaults are active: max 40 connections per service, 30-second idle timeout, and leak detection enabled. If a customer reports timeouts, check whether their tenant was migrated to the Harrowfield pooler; unmigrated tenants still use legacy limits and will show different symptoms. Escalate any pool-exhaustion alerts to platform on-call rather than restarting services yourself. The release build carrying these defaults is identified below.

build token for tajeg-bajep: htk14_409ba9df6b8acb

**Q: Why does Quillstore place a bloom filter in front of the key-value store?**

The filter short-circuits lookups for absent keys, reducing backend load and limiting enumeration timing signals. False positives are tuned to roughly 0.5%, and the filter holds no key material itself. For the full threat-model write-up or to report a concern, contact the storage security group at the address below.

pager mailbox: holius@nelvrogrid.internal

**Ticket: Move report crons over to Driftjob**

Hey, quick one to get you started. We're retiring the old cron box in the Nelworth DC, so the three weekly report jobs need to become Driftjob workflows. Templates already exist — copy the `weekly-digest` one and tweak the schedule. Make sure retries are capped at two, or we'll double-send reports. Test in staging first and note which build you validated against, per the token below.

build token for tawif-bahip: htk31_68bba16e1afabfef4ecc69408c06f16

## Env Vars — Garage Feed

Quick notes for the sync: the Stallwick occupancy feed now pushes counts from all four downtown decks every 30 seconds. `GF_POLL_MS` and `GF_DECK_FILTER` behave as before, no drama there. The only gotcha is the upstream sensor gateway now requires an auth credential instead of IP allowlisting, so that has to live in the env file. Put the credential line right below this paragraph.

secret setting of fajof-tagep: VAULT_KEY13=796f7aba7157f